Heightened Negotiations and Uncertain Markets: The Ripple Effects of US-Iran Talks

5 hours ago 807

In a critical phase of diplomatic talks, US and Iranian negotiators engaged in one of their final discussions before the deadline imposed by President Trump. The negotiations extended beyond previous sessions, underscoring the significant stakes. Trump insists on Iran halting its nuclear and missile activities as an integral part of the deal for it to be deemed successful. Evening developments signaled challenges, as the talks appeared to falter, subsequently influencing Bitcoin‘s earlier gains adversely.

Can Sticking Points Be Resolved?

The preceding year witnessed Trump’s authorized strike on Iranian nuclear sites, although this week’s intelligence suggests its impact fell short of expectations. As the March 6 deadline looms, Trump’s anticipation of an agreement within days is high. However, sources hint that negotiations are encountering hurdles, despite no official statement from the US administration.

Today’s negotiations diverged from previous patterns, with sessions stretching much longer than typical, signaling a crucial juncture could be imminent. A series of statements flooded in, with the US envoy emphasizing a firm line, asserting,

“If the Iranian regime does not cease uranium enrichment and state sponsorship of terror, all options remain on the table.”

Reports from Tasnim news agency indicated that negotiations resumed after a brief interruption, while increased American military maneuvers in the region were observed, with more US refueling tankers arriving at Israel’s Ben Gurion Airport.

How Is Washington Reacting to Stalled Progress?

Iran’s threats to target US bases if conflict ensues bring another layer of urgency. American delegation movements hinted at the strain in discussions, with Axios detailing discontent on the US side,

“Witkoff and Kushner were dismayed by what they heard from the Iranian side.”

Simultaneously, Bitcoin markets remain volatile, shaped by both global events and domestic economic indicators like the Producer Price Index. Oman, acting as a mediator, noted that while talks have paused, technical discussions in Vienna continue, indicating more turbulence ahead for cryptocurrencies.

Key factors influencing the situation include:

  • PPI figures on Friday could renew inflation concerns if they decline less than the estimated 30 basis points.
  • Interest rate cuts have been deferred to July, adding to Bitcoin’s struggles.
  • Discrepancies in the perception of progress between US and Oman reports might see resolutions soon, potentially affecting Bitcoin’s performance.
  • Iran’s standing firm on their nuclear path poses further pitfalls for Bitcoin’s trajectory.
  • Bitcoin’s failure to climb back to the $70,000 mark continues to signal a bearish short-term outlook.

Should these tensions and economic indicators persist, Bitcoin might find itself navigating new lows in the near future.
